How much do data entry training j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 1, 2026, the average hourly pay for data entry training in the United States is $19.47,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$16.35 and $21.88 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in Data Entry Training, and why are they important?

To excel in Data Entry Training, you need strong keyboarding skills, attention to detail, and a basic understanding of data management, typically with at least a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with spreadsheet software like Microsoft Excel, database systems, and sometimes specialized data entry platforms is often required. Outstanding organization, time management, and accuracy under pressure are crucial soft skills for this role. These skills ensure efficient, error-free data processing, which is essential for maintaining data integrity and supporting organizational operations.

What are some common challenges faced during data entry training, and how can they be overcome?

One common challenge during data entry training is maintaining accuracy while working at speed, as new hires often feel pressure to complete tasks quickly. To overcome this, trainees should prioritize accuracy over speed in the early stages and gradually build up their pace as they become more comfortable with the software and processes. Another challenge is learning to navigate different data management systems, which can be addressed by actively participating in hands-on practice sessions and seeking feedback from trainers. It's also helpful to develop good organizational and time management habits to handle repetitive tasks efficiently.

What is data entry training?

Data entry training is a program or course designed to teach individuals the skills needed to accurately and efficiently input, update, and manage data using various software tools and platforms. It typically covers keyboarding skills, familiarity with spreadsheets and databases, attention to detail, and best practices for handling sensitive or confidential information. This training helps prepare individuals for roles where precise and timely data management is essential in industries such as healthcare, finance, and administration.

How to train for a data entry job?

Training for a data entry job typically involves developing strong keyboarding skills, attention to detail, and familiarity with software such as Microsoft Excel or data management systems. Many employers offer on-the-job training, but completing online courses or tutorials can improve speed and accuracy before starting the role.

How can I learn data entry work?

To learn data entry work, focus on developing typing skills, accuracy, and familiarity with spreadsheet and database software like Microsoft Excel or Google Sheets. You can find online courses, tutorials, and practice exercises to improve your skills and prepare for entry-level positions.
